#103827 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#103827 is composed of 6.3% red, 22%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.4% yellow and 78% black. It has a hue angle of 154.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 14.1%. #103827 color hex could be obtained by blending #20704e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#103827 color description : Very dark cyan - lime green.
#103827 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#103827 has RGB values of R:16, G:56,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 1062951.

Shades and Tints of #103827
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a07 is the darkest color, while #fafef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#103827
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232524 is the less saturated color, while #024629 is the most saturated one.
